#f2859d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f2859d is composed of 94.9% red, 52.2% green and 61.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 45% magenta, 35.1% yellow and 5.1% black. It has a hue angle of 346.8 degrees, a saturation of 80.7% and a lightness of 73.5%. #f2859d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#e50b3b. Closest websafe color is: #ff9999.

#f2859d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f2859d has RGB values of R:242, G:133, B:157 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.45, Y:0.35, K:0.05. Its decimal value is 15893917.

Shades and Tints of #f2859d
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020001 is the darkest color, while #fdeff2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f2859d
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#beb9ba is the less saturated color, while #fc7b97 is the most saturated one.
